# Plan: Consolidate query_primitive into query_execution Domain
|
||||
|
||||
## Overview
|
||||
|
||||
This plan outlines the consolidation of the `query_primitive` domain into the `query_execution` domain, resulting in a single unified domain model for query management and execution via the V3 system.
|
||||
|
||||
---
|
||||
|
||||
## Current State (Assumptions)
|
||||
|
||||
### query_primitive Domain
|
||||
Contains:
|
||||
- `slug` - Unique identifier for the query primitive
|
||||
- `description` - Human-readable description of what the query does
|
||||
- `parameters` - Input parameters/schema for the query
|
||||
- (Other fields to be deprecated)
|
||||
|
||||
### query_execution Domain
|
||||
Contains:
|
||||
- Execution state/status
|
||||
- Results/output
|
||||
- Timing/performance data
|
||||
- (Other execution-related fields)
|
||||

## Migration Steps
|
||||
|
||||
### Phase 1: Schema Consolidation
|
||||
|
||||
1. **Add query_primitive fields to query_execution model**
|
||||
- Add `slug`, `description`, `parameters` fields to query_execution schema
|
||||
- Ensure backward compatibility during transition
|
||||
|
||||
2. **Create migration script**
|
||||
- Copy `slug`, `description`, `parameters` from query_primitive records
|
||||
- Link existing query_execution records to their corresponding primitive data
|
||||
- Validate data integrity
|
||||
|
||||
3. **Update validation**
|
||||
- Add validation rules for the new fields
|
||||
- Ensure `slug` uniqueness constraints
|
||||
|
||||
### Phase 2: New V3 Tools Implementation
|
||||
|
||||
Create new tools for V3 query system integration:
|
||||
|
||||
| Tool Name | Description | Inputs | Outputs |
|
||||
|-----------|-------------|--------|---------|
|
||||
| `create_query_execution` | Create a new query execution with V3 | slug, parameters | execution_id, status |
|
||||
| `execute_query_v3` | Run a query through V3 system | execution_id OR (slug + parameters) | execution_id, async status |
|
||||
| `get_query_execution_status` | Check execution status | execution_id | status, progress, timestamps |
|
||||
| `get_query_execution_result` | Retrieve completed results | execution_id | result data, metadata |
|
||||
| `cancel_query_execution` | Cancel a running execution | execution_id | success boolean |
|
||||
| `list_query_executions` | List executions with filters | filters (status, slug, date range) | paginated executions |
|

### Phase 3: Deprecate query_primitive
|
||||
|
||||
1. **Mark query_primitive as deprecated**
|
||||
- Add deprecation warnings to any query_primitive tools/endpoints
|
||||
- Document migration path in changelog
|
||||
|
||||
2. **Update all consumers**
|
||||
- Identify all services/tools using query_primitive
|
||||
- Update to use consolidated query_execution domain
|
||||
- Update API endpoints if applicable
|
||||
|
||||
3. **Remove query_primitive**
|
||||
- After transition period, remove query_primitive model
|
||||
- Clean up database tables/collections
|
||||
- Remove deprecated code
|
